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team will assess the damage, identify the source of the leak, and create a plan to extract the water. We’ll use specialized equipment to measure the water level and find out the best course of action.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ract the water from your property.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your property back to normal.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water is ext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your property. This step is critical to preventing further damage and mold growth.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ize your property to prevent mold and bacterial growth. We’ll use specialized equipment to remove any remaining water and debris.
Step 5: Restoration and Repairs
Once the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, our team will make any necessary repairs to your property. This may include fixing damaged drywall, replacing carpet, or repairing any structural damage.

Sprinkler System Water Removal Cost in Florham Park, NJ
The cost of Sprinkler System Water Removal varies dep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Florham Park, NJ. Here are some estimated price ranges for common scenarios: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Repairing damaged drywall and flooring |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of materials |
| Replacing carpet and padding |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of carpet, and severity of damage |
| Sanitizing and deodoriz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|

How do I prevent water damage from my sprinkler system?
Regular maintenance is key to preventing water damage from your sprinkler system. Our team recommends checking your sprinkler system regularly for leaks, clogs, and other issues. You should also consider installing a backflow prevention device to prevent contaminated water from entering your system.
